Minister Musoni represents Kagame in Dar es Salam Central Corridor Meeting

{Rwanda’s Minister of Infrastructure James Musoni represented President Kagame in “Central Corridor Presidential Round Table and High Level Industry and Investor Forum held in Dar es Salaam on 25 March 2015.}

The conference which continues this Thursday, was attended by the host President Jakaya Kikwete, President Yoweri Museveni of Uganda, Pierre Nkurunziza of Burundi, Kenya was represented by the Minister of Foreign Affairs, Amina Mohammed and Rwanda was represented by the Minister of Infrastructure, James Musoni and DRC was represented by the Minister of Infrastructure , Justine Mwanangongo

Speaking at the opening of the meeting, President Kikwete said several projects will be launched to continue to integrate regional countries to be able to grow more economical and effective for their development.

Representing President Paul Kagame, Minister of Infrastructure, James Musoni said the views of President Kagame is to see economic development in the Central corridor and that this meeting adds strength and stability in the partnership.

He said regular consultations at the level of heads of state help to accelerate and increase efforts to bring about development and that, Rwanda to work hands in hands with other countries.

Minister of Foreign Affairs of Kenya, Amina Mohammed who represented President Uhuru Kenyatta said Kenya is taking part to show the solidarity with Heads of State in the region.
